London, United Kingdom

No dates selected

Filters

Sort by

Price per night in EUR

Hotels near a subway station

Show more

London hotels near Canary Wharf subway station

London: 927 options found

Select dates so you can see the availability and exact prices.

40 Marsh Wall, London

7.2km from the center of London
386m from the subway station Canary Wharf
Room in this hotel

323A New Cross Road, London

7.2km from the center of London
2.6km from the subway station Canada Water
Room in this hotel

8-16 Montpelier Row, Blackheath, London

10.4km from the center of London
3.5km from the subway station North Greenwich
Room in this hotel

163 Marsh Wall, Isle of Dogs, London

7.2km from the center of London
337m from the subway station Canary Wharf
Room in this hotel

117 Poplar High Street, London

7.8km from the center of London
661m from the subway station Canary Wharf
Room in this hotel

Blackheath Road, London

8.3km from the center of London
3.3km from the subway station Canary Wharf
Room in this hotel

638 Commercial Rd, London

6.5km from the center of London
1.4km from the subway station Canary Wharf
Room in this hotel

173 Limehouse Causeway London E14 8JD,Limehouse Causeway, London

7km from the center of London
822m from the subway station Canary Wharf
Room in this hotel

86 Tanner's Hill, London

7.9km from the center of London
3.1km from the subway station Canada Water
Room in this hotel

Waterview Drive, Greenwich Peninsula, London

8.8km from the center of London
395m from the subway station North Greenwich
Room in this hotel

South Quay, Marsh Wall, London

7.5km from the center of London
302m from the subway station Canary Wharf
Room in this hotel

1 Baffin Way off Preston Road, London

8.3km from the center of London
942m from the subway station Canary Wharf
Room in this hotel

1 13 Kings Hall Mews, London

9.3km from the center of London
4km from the subway station North Greenwich
Room in this hotel

228 Tunnel Avenue, London

9.5km from the center of London
968m from the subway station North Greenwich
Room in this hotel

189 Greenwich High Road, London

8.7km from the center of London
2.6km from the subway station North Greenwich
Room in this hotel

5 Fairmont Avenue, London

8.6km from the center of London
930m from the subway station North Greenwich
Room in this hotel

Catherine Grove, London

8.3km from the center of London
3.2km from the subway station Canary Wharf
Room in this hotel

Greenwich High Road 159, London

8.5km from the center of London
2.9km from the subway station North Greenwich
Room in this hotel

46 Westferry Circus, London, London

6.9km from the center of London
676m from the subway station Canary Wharf
Room in this hotel

173-185 Greenwich High Road, London

8.5km from the center of London
2.8km from the subway station North Greenwich
Room in this hotel